Rawalpindi: Pakistan Flour Mills Association Rawalpindi Region has announced to continue the strike until the demands are approved. The association has put forward 5-point demands under which inspection of flour mills should be carried out as per departmental SOPs while government flour trucking stations should be abolished and sale at shops should be allowed.
